The global Wheelchair Powerpack market was valued at US$ 787 million in 2025 and is anticipated to reach US$ 1217 million by 2032, at a CAGR of 6.5% from 2026 to 2032.

A wheelchair powerpack is a device that can be attached to a manual wheelchair to provide additional power and assistance for the user. It typically consists of a battery-powered motor and a set of wheels that can be controlled by the wheelchair user or a caregiver. The powerpack helps to propel the wheelchair forward, making it easier for the user to navigate inclines, uneven terrain, and longer distances without relying solely on their own strength. This device can greatly enhance the mobility and independence of individuals who use manual wheelchairs.
The wheelchair powerpack market is expected to witness significant growth in the coming years. This can be attributed to the increasing prevalence of mobility impairments and disabilities, as well as the growing aging population globally. Major sales regions for wheelchair powerpacks include North America, Europe, Asia Pacific, Latin America, and the Middle East and Africa. North America and Europe are currently the leading markets for wheelchair powerpacks, owing to the high adoption rate of advanced healthcare technologies and the presence of well-established healthcare infrastructure in these regions. In terms of market concentration, the wheelchair powerpack market is highly fragmented, with several players operating in the market. Some of the key players in the market include Invacare Corporation, Sunrise Medical, Permobil AB, Ottobock, and Pride Mobility Products Corp. These companies are focusing on product innovation, strategic collaborations, and mergers and acquisitions to strengthen their market position and gain a competitive edge. Market share is also distributed among several players, with no single company dominating the market. This is due to the presence of numerous small and medium-sized players offering a wide range of wheelchair powerpacks to cater to the diverse needs of individuals with mobility impairments. Overall, the wheelchair powerpack market is expected to witness steady growth in the coming years, driven by factors such as increasing prevalence of disabilities, rising aging population, and technological advancements in mobility aids.
